Abstract
In recent years, hypersonic air defense missile has become a hot issue studied by in military powers. Flight Mach number of such missile can reach above 8 Mach. Therefore, how to accurately determine thermal environment and make a reasonable thermo-protection design are the key technologies for developing near hypersonic air defense missile. Based on the thermal environment that hypersonic air defense missile may face and combined with the development of thermal protection materials and thermal structure researches around the world, some thermo-protection designs for hypersonic air defense missiles are proposed.关键词
